To calculate how much GST to add – Multiply by 0.1 To calculate how much the price was before GST – Divide by 1.1 To add GST to arrive at a total price – Multiply by 1.1 To calculate how much GST is included in a price – Divide by 11 Need help lodging your BAS or GST Return? lauren optimistic https://themarketinghaus.com

WebGST Amount = Original Cost – [Original Cost X {100 / (100 + GST% ) } ] Net Price = Original Cost – GST Amount. A simple illustration can demonstrate GST computation: When a product or service costs is ₹2,000 and the GST rate is 20%, then you can compute the net price as follows: ₹2,000 + (₹2,000 X (20/100)) = ₹2,000 + ₹400 ... Web10 apr. 2024 · Under the GST regime, the need to pay GST on rent arises, when you get an annual rental income of Rs 20 lakhs or more from your service providing business. Earlier, this threshold was kept at Rs 10 lakhs. In case you are a business, the limit is Rs 40 lakh per annum. Check out our guide on GST search and GST verification.
